What is the reason behind the Samsung Dishwasher Error Code 4E?
If your Samsung Dishwasher is not functioning properly, the first thing you should do is check the display to see if there are any error codes displayed.
These error codes are displayed on the front-panel LCD display. Error code 4E is one of the error codes that you may encounter. If you see something that appears to be a 4E on the display, it is likely that there is a problem with the water supply to the dishwashing machine.
As a result, your dishwasher is not receiving enough water from your faucet to adequately wash your dishes.
Following possible reasons:
- A foreign object is preventing it from working.
- Failure to properly connect the wire harness to the valve and/or loose connections (the valve’s coin is not connected).
- The hot and cold water are switched back and forth.
- There is an insufficient connection between the dispenser and the drain hose. Please inspect the transparent tube for any signs of damage.

DESCRIPTION ERROR 4E: DESCRIPTION
When the system fails to detect the presence of a water supply, the Samsung 4E error code dishwasher is displayed. First and foremost, it is necessary to determine whether the water entering the dishwasher is coming from an external source.
Before proceeding, check the water supply to ensure that everything with the valve is in working order. Take a pressure reading because a low-pressure reading may result in the error code 4E.
Turn off the power to the appliance and make sure the supply valves are not closed. If this is the case, turn them clockwise and then counter-clockwise to get them out of the way.

Examine the hoses that are connected to the faucet. They should be in good condition, smooth, and free of inflections. Disconnect them from the machine and place them in the bucket, after which you will turn on the supply valve to the machine. If the water is flowing normally, this indicates that the hoses are not obstructed.
Is this the first time you’ve encountered the error 4E? For 10 – 15 minutes, turn off the electricity to the appliance. In the event of a control module failure, this should be of assistance.
POSSIBLE CAUSES THAT MAY BE INVOLVED
If the hoses are in good condition, the pipeline is operational, the valves are open, and the reset did not resolve the problem, immediate action should be taken. It is necessary to examine the entire system, right down to the chips.
1. The filter has become clogged
At the point where the hose connects, there is a fine mesh to prevent kinking. It protects the valve from being clogged with debris. It is recommended that the system be cleaned twice a year in order to avoid the error code 4E.
- Remove the hose from the machine after it has been turned off.
- Using pliers, remove the filter from the machine.
- Make sure the holes are clean.
- Place the mesh in the appropriate location.
2. Water hoses connected incorrectly to the hot and cold water sources
It is important not to mix up the hoses that are connected to the pipes that have the appropriate temperature. In this case, error 4E may occur, although this problem has a different error code than the previous one.
3. A problem with the wiring
Using a screwdriver, carefully remove the top panel and check that the valve winding is connected. The loops’ connections should be secure and reliable at all times. Inspection of the wiring harness connected to the control board and testing with a circuit analyzer will follow.
It should either be repaired or replaced, depending on the extent of the damage. This should be of assistance in resolving the error code 4E.
The next step entails checking the wiring that runs from the base of the door to the main module for damage or fraying. This is accomplished by removing the front panel, which may contain some rusted or broken areas, by unscrewing the screws. Examine everything with a circuit analyzer and replace the contacts if they are damaged.
4. Failure of the drainage system
The drain hose may have been installed incorrectly in some cases, resulting in the Samsung 4E error code dishwasher being displayed. The reason for this is that it is not connected to the detergent drawer (the transparent pipe is torn, pinched, or not connected).
5. The failure of the inlet valve
If the wiring and drain system are in proper working order, use a circuit analyzer to measure the resistance of each solenoid coil. Remove the dishwasher’s valves first, then connect the water supply and the electromagnetic coils in a series of connections to a 220 V voltage source alternately.
A blown solenoid will result in the valve, not opening, resulting in the error code 4E being displayed. Testing for this should be done by measuring the resistance at each of the outputs. The normal resistance should be between 2 and 4 kOhm.
There may be significant differences between models. It is possible to replace the defective part by removing it from another valve. This can be caused by a worn rod spring or membrane, which can be detected when the channel opens but does not completely close.
In this case, it is necessary to replace the entire assembly. A new valve will set you back more than $55.
6. There is a problem with the control board.
The final scenario associated with the error 4E is when the main module fails to supply voltage to the inlet valve through the circuit or when the main module malfunctions. Consult with a professional to have it checked and replaced (if necessary).
How to Resolve the Samsung Dishwasher 4E Error

How to Repair an Error Code 4e or 4c in a Washing Machine The 4E (4C) error code indicates that the washing machine has detected a problem with the water supply. The most common cause of this problem is a clogged or kinked supply hose.
1. Examine Your Water Supply Hoses and Taps
Check that your water tap is fully turned on and see if that solves the problem. If your water tap is working properly, inspect the water supply hoses for kinks and straighten them out.
If you need to remove the hose from the water tap or the back of the dishwasher, make sure to turn the water off first or you will spray water everywhere. When reattaching the water supply hose, make sure to fully turn the tap back on.
2. Examine your water hose mesh filter.
If the hoses are not kinked and the tap is turned on, you may have a clogged water hose mesh filter. Before unscrewing the supply hose from the back of the dishwasher, turn off the water supply.
Remove the screen mesh filter from the end with a pair of pliers. Rinse the screen mesh filter with water until all debris has been removed. Replace the filter in the hose and tighten it up. Then, tighten the water supply line to the dishwasher and turn on the water supply.
Our Final Thoughts
A Samsung dishwasher error code 4E can have a variety of causes. One possible cause is that the water pressure in your home or in the line itself is low. If this is the case, contact a plumber to determine what needs to be done to fix the problem.
Another cause of an error in your Samsung dishwasher is a faulty sensor or something blocking the water inside the dishwasher. It’s time to contact Samsung’s support/service department in this case. You might have a problem that only a trained technician can solve.
